要查身份证年龄,可以使用以下几种方法:
方法一:手动计算
提取出生年月:
身份证号码中的第7位到第14位数字表示出生年月日。例如,身份证号码为320123199001011234,则出生日期为1990年1月1日。
计算年龄:
用当前年份减去出生年份,再根据出生月份判断是否已过生日,从而得出准确年龄。
方法二:使用Excel公式
提取出生年月:
使用MID函数从身份证号码中提取出生年月。例如,在Excel中,可以使用以下公式:
```excel
=MID(A2, 7, 8)
```
其中,A2是身份证号码所在的单元格。
计算年龄:
使用DATEDIF函数或直接计算年份差,并判断是否已过生日。例如:
```excel
=YEAR(TODAY()) - MID(A2, 7, 4)
```
或者
```excel
=YEAR(TODAY()) - TEXT(MID(A2, 7, 8), "0000-00-00")
```
方法三:使用Python代码
安装id-validator库:
通过pip安装id-validator库:
```bash
pip install id-validator
```
提取信息:
使用id-validator库验证身份证号并获取出生年份、月份和日期:
```python
from id_validator import validator
idNumber = '11010219900307861X'
if validator.is_valid(idNumber):
result = validator.get_info(idNumber)
birth_year = result['birth_year']
birth_month = result['birth_month']
birth_day = result['birth_day']
gender = result['gender']
age = 2024 - birth_year
else:
print("身份证号不合法")
```
方法四:在线查询
访问全国身份证在线查询网站:
输入身份证号码可以查询验证身份证号码的归属地、性别和出生日期。
建议
手动计算适用于简单情况,适合不熟悉公式或工具的人。
Excel公式适用于需要批量处理身份证信息的情况,可以快速提取和计算年龄。
Python代码适用于需要编程处理大量身份证号的情况,自动化程度高,但需要安装额外的库。
在线查询适用于需要快速验证身份证号信息的情况。
选择哪种方法取决于你的具体需求和场景。
相关文章:
枣红色是什么色01-24
什么时候种植铁皮石斛01-24
木器漆什么品牌好01-24
什么是无醛芯地板01-24
包窗的叫什么01-24
荷花的意境是什么01-24
索亚是什么牌子01-24
插扦用什么土01-24